An illustrated website banner and image for a digital article titled, ‘Please stop saying “I’m so OCD”‘, talking about how obsessive compulsive disorder can come in different forms other than the stereotype of ‘Monica from friends being overly neat and tidy’, and how our language needs to change around this. The brief was to create an illustration of the phrase “OCD is not an adjective”, along side a complementary header image for the blog piece. With this short project I enjoyed experimenting with hand drawn type and placements.
